Certificate Programme in Personalized Nutrition for Migraines
-- viewing nowPersonalized Nutrition for Migraines: This certificate program empowers you to understand the powerful link between diet and migraine management. Designed for health professionals, nutritionists, and individuals experiencing chronic migraines, the program explores personalized dietary approaches.

Course details
• Nutritional Assessment for Migraine Management
• Macronutrient Strategies for Migraine Prevention
• Micronutrient Deficiencies and Migraine
• The Role of Hydration and Electrolytes in Migraine
• Food Sensitivity Testing and Elimination Diets
• Personalized Dietary Plans for Migraine Sufferers
• Lifestyle Factors and Migraine Management
• Supplements and Botanicals for Migraine Support
• Case Studies and Clinical Applications
